Glengoyne 12 Year Old Review & Tasting Notes
The Glengoyne 12 year old was added to
the Glengoyne core range of single malts
in 2009 and is now a well established
whisky within the range.
Like all of Glengoyne’s Single Malts,
the 12 year old is distilled from
air-dried barley, untainted by harsh
peat smoke. Bottled at 43% strength,
with a natural, golden colour, the 12
year old has scents of coconut oil,
lemon zest, honey and dried malt. With a
warming mouthfeel, its initial palate is
of toffee apples and cinnamon spice,
while a touch of water brings out
ginger, fresh orange and shortbread. The
balanced finish is further mellowed by
hints of sherry and soft oak.
Glengoyne Distillery manager, Robbie
Hughes told us that this expression
introduces some first fill bourbon
barrels that aren’t used in any other
Glengoyne expression. The sherry
percentage also differs. The Core is
select refill American Oak and European
oak casks. A healthy percentage of first
fill sherry casks are used allowing us
to bottle at natural colour, as with all
Glengoyne products, and first fill
Hogsheads make up a significant
percentage of this vatting, adding
different elements of flavour in
comparison to other Glengoyne products.

Glengoyne 12 Year Old Tasting Notes
|
Producer's Tasting Notes:
Colour:
Natural, rich gold.
Nose:
Coconut oil, honey, lemon zest, dried
oak.
Taste:
Toffee apples, cinnamon spice, ginger,
orange, shortbread.
Finish:
A hint of sherry and soft oak. Very well
balanced.
